SENSIA intends to develop and commercialize a low cost uncooled camera based on infrared imaging technology that can easily detect and identify fugitive gas emissions in order to improve the energy and overall efficiency of the chemical, oil & gas, utilities, and many other industries and facilities. This type of device would be the first of its kind considering that solutions currently available are based on US cooled technology, with much higher costs and complexity associated.
Especially interesting is the sulfur dioxide (SO2) related industry where huge technological gaps exist for leaks detection and control. Currently, there is not commercially available technological solution or device to image leaks of SO2, even in the US. There is a big potential market around detection of fugitive emissions of SO2. The instrument proposed by SENSIA will be the first device able to detect SO2.
